I know that you can run Ubuntu from a flash drive, booted from another machine. What I'm wondering is whether it's possible to boot such an image from an iPad (jailbroken or otherwise). I know that apple doesn't want you to use a usb drive, but I understand that it's possible to attach a usb drive using the usb camera adapter.

There have been projects to get operating systems other then iOS installed on the iPhone, however, it's not as simple as putting a bootable image on a USB and connecting it to an iDevice. For more information regarding this see:

There seems to have been a lull in development lately. The short answer to your question is that currently it's not possible to boot a Linux image from an iPad/iPhone.
